Regulations for participation for 2009:
- All professional artists from all countries can participate.
- Only original and reproducible digital prints are accepted.
- Artists may submit up to two works.
- Works must measure 25 cm by 20 cm (10 in. by 8 in.).
- Works can be printed:
> on paper measuring 25 cm by 20 cm (10 in. by 8 in.); OR
> on rigid material measuring 25 cm by 20 cm (10 in. by 8 in.), for example
> aluminium,
cardboard, plexiglas, foam core or other material.
- If printed on paper, the works must be mounted on a rigid carton of 25 cm
by 20 cm
(10 in. by 8 in.).
- Works should be signed on the back only and unframed, with a label on the
back side
(see page 3 of the Entry form) to indicate:
o the family and given names of the artist,
o the country,
o the title of the work,
o the year of creation.
- Participation is free for all artists.
- Works must be received by August 15, 2009.
- A jury of recognized individuals in visual arts will select the works to
be shown and
will attribute three prizes.
- The winner of the first prize will receive $300 (Can), the second prize
winner will
receive $200 and the third prize winner will receive $100.
- Artists may choose to donate any submitted works, for sale in a later fund
raising
event. Donations should be indicated on the Entry Form.
